In Minsk, embark on a City Tour to explore its Soviet-era architecture, including Independence Square and the National Library. Enjoy Gorky Central Park with its amusement rides and planetarium, or witness thrilling performances at the Belarusian State Circus. Delve into local culture at Komarovsky Market and visit the Belarusian State Museum of the History of the Great Patriotic War. Key sights include the Minsk-Arena, Independence Square, National Opera and Ballet Theatre, Victory Park, and the Island of Tears memorial.
To fully explore Minsk, three to four days are ideal, allowing time to visit key attractions like Independence Square, the Belarusian State Museum of the History of the Great Patriotic War, and the National Library.
